v0.7.0 - 24-Feb-2019 Added - New widgets -- The Button widget. - Improvements to documentation -- Clearly marked the public API surface by moving private packages into internal directory. -- Started a GitHub wiki for Termdash. - Improvements to the LineChart widget -- The LineChart widget can display X axis labels in vertical orientation. -- The LineChart widget allows the user to specify a custom scale for the Y axis. -- The LineChart widget now has an option that disables scaling of the X axis. Useful for applications that want to continuously feed data and make them "roll" through the linechart. -- The LineChart widget now has a method that returns the observed capacity of the LineChart the last time Draw was called. -- The LineChart widget now supports zoom of the content triggered by mouse events. - Improvements to the Text widget -- The Text widget now has a Write option that atomically replaces the entire text content. - Improvements to the infrastructure -- A function that draws text vertically. -- A non-blocking event distribution system that can throttle repetitive events. -- Generalized mouse button FSM for use in widgets that need to track mouse button clicks. Changed - Termbox is now initialized in 256 color mode by default. - The infrastructure now uses the non-blocking event distribution system to distribute events to subscribers. Each widget is now an individual subscriber. - The infrastructure now throttles event driven screen redraw rather than redrawing for each input event. - Widgets can now specify the scope at which they want to receive keyboard and mouse events. - Breaking API changes -- High impact --- The constructors of all the widgets now also return an error so that they can validate the options. This is a breaking change for the following widgets: BarChart, Gauge, LineChart, SparkLine, Text. The callers will have to handle the returned error. -- Low impact --- The container package no longer exports separate methods to receive Keyboard and Mouse events which were replaced by a Subscribe method for the event distribution system. This shouldn't affect users as the removed methods aren't needed by container users. --- The widgetapi.Options struct now uses an enum instead of a boolean when widget specifies if it wants keyboard or mouse events. This only impacts development of new widgets. Fixed - The LineChart widget now correctly determines the Y axis scale when multiple series are provided. - Lint issues in the codebase, and updated Travis configuration so that golint is executed on every run. - Termdash now correctly starts in locales like zh_CN.UTF-8 where some of the characters it uses internally can have ambiguous width.
